Haugan Faces Back Setback

Timon Haugan has experienced a setback with back issues during summer training, adding extra weight to a strength exercise caused a recurrence of his back pain.

Despite the setback, the 29-year-old alpine skier remains optimistic about his condition. 'It's better now than it was for a couple of weeks ago. I've basically used the summer to get my back better,' Haugan told NTB.

The Norwegian, who won two World Cup races last season and finished just 29 hundredths away from Olympic bronze, is preparing for his tenth World Cup season and remains a medal candidate for the upcoming Alpine World Championships in Crans-Montana, Switzerland. His back issues won't affect his plans for the season preparation, which includes a six-week training camp in New Zealand with the national team. noplasticplease.life
